Default Portfolio bug

I have a brokerage account with $X,000 in cash, and nothing else. Money's
Portfolio Manager shows $x,000 cash and "Total Account Value" as $Y,000,
where Y is almost twice X. I wish! Unfortunately it's not so.

The only transactions in this account are a purchase and subsequent sale,
both more than a year old.

The Account Summary says, "This account currently has no investments in
it.", as expected.

Why does Money report extra $ that doesn't exist? How can I fix it? File
repair doesn't help.

This is Money 2006 Premium.
